AROUND THE BEND: The sun has been without spots for nearly a month, but the blank spell could be coming to an end. The Solar and Heliospheric Observatory (SOHO) is monitoring intense activity on the sun's northeastern limb:

The source could be a sunspot located just over the horizon. We'll know within the next ~24 hours. Solar rotation is turning the active region toward Earth, and by March 27th direct viewing should be possible. Readers, if you have a solar telescope, keep an eye on the limb.

BEACH 'BOWS: "This week, I went to Margate Beach to walk the dogs and I noticed an unusual rainbow above the horizon," reports photographer Danny Ratcliffe of Queensland, Australia. "There were 4 or 5 sections of rainbow rippling alongside the main 'bow. It looked awesome--but what caused it?" (continued below)


Photo details: Canon 350D, ISO 200, F5.6, 0.1 sec

Atmospheric optics expert Les Cowley explains: "Purple and green fringes inside a rainbow are called supernumeraries. Light waves squeezed through small raindrops interact and interfere to make them - the smaller the drops the wider apart the fringes. This bow is very unusual because there are so many fringes and they are fan shaped. This says that as we get higher in the picture the falling raindrops were for some reason smaller and smaller. The everyday rainbow still has mysteries!"

Potentially Hazardous Asteroids (PHAs) are space rocks larger than approximately 100m that can come closer to Earth than 0.05 AU. None of the known PHAs is on a collision course with our planet, although astronomers are finding new ones all the time.
On March 26, 2009 there were 1048 potentially hazardous asteroids.
